This person is responsible for activities related to accounts payable, general ledger, and month-end close. The successful candidate will be flexible, proactive, responsible, reliable, detail oriented and customer focused with excellent, communication skills. They must be able to prioritize tasks to meet deadlines under pressure while maintaining a positive attitude. This is a job for someone willing to take full ownership of their workload and interact with all levels of employees throughout the organization.
Responsibilities
• Manage general ledger activities, including journal entries, reconciliations, and account analysis
• Reconcile financial discrepancies by collecting and analyzing account information
• Prepare monthly reconciliations to ensure accurate reporting and ledger maintenance
• Manage accounts payable and implement process improvements.
• Review employee expense accounting classifications.
• Act as a backup for team members when needed for different accounting functions, such as fixed assets and leases.
•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ure accuracy in accruals.
• Continuously assess and improve accounting systems and processes
